Sabrina Carpenter exits Austin show without ‘Nonsense’ twist

Sabrina Carpenter bid farewell to Austin without treating them to a Nonsense custom outro.
After performing at the Austin City Limits Music Festival in Zilker Park on Saturday Night, October 4, the 26-year-old pop star took to her Instagram stories to share a picture of a beautiful sunset.
“See you soon Austin,” she wrote over the scenic snapshot with a white heart emoji.
The Espresso hitmaker’s social media update came after she delivered a high-energy, Texas-flavoured performance including glittering cowgirl boots, Lone Star State references, and even a surprise appearance from country legend Shania Twain.
Her set was packed with fan favourites, living up to the festival’s big-stage expectations but one highly anticipated moment didn’t go as expected.
For the unversed, the Please Please Please chart topper has made a viral tradition out of ending her hit song Nonsense with a cheeky outro, complete with clever wordplay or a flirty punchline tailored to wherever she’s performing.
Fans at ACL Fest were ready for an Austin-themed twist, perhaps a playful city-specific nod to breakfast tacos or Sixth Street shenanigans.
However, much to fans’ disappointment, the Grammy winner wrapped the song with the usual lyrics before the stage lights dimmed with no hopes for an extra verse or local flair.
The omission was a surprise, especially since these custom outros have become a major highlight of her live shows.
Despite it Carpenter’s set was a standout of ACL’s first weekend, sharing the spotlight with acts like The Killers, T-Pain, and John Summit.
